The centerline for the np-chart is equal to the average number of nonconforming items per sample.
Intercept Term
A constant in a regression model that represents the value of the dependent variable when all independent variables are zero.
Statistically Significant
A term indicating that an observed effect in a study is unlikely to have occurred due to chance alone, according to a predetermined threshold for significance.
Asymmetric Risk
A situation where the outcomes of a decision or investment have different potentials for gains and losses.
Symmetric Risk
A situation in decision-making where the potential upside and downside risks are similar in magnitude.
